Hoe magneetkoppelingen in Linux te associëren

De magneet koppelingen ze worden steeds populairder en vervangen langzaam .torrent-bestanden. Helaas, in Linux er is geen applicatie gekoppeld aan dit soort links, zelfs niet als je een torrent-client hebt geïnstalleerd.

En een andere kanshebben we gezien hoe u dit probleem in Firefox kunt oplossen. Nu delen we een oplossing waarmee we zouden moeten werken elke ontdekkingsreiziger web en alle desktop omgeving.

Dit is een bijdrage van Arnoldo Fuentes, waarmee hij een van de winnaars werd van onze wekelijkse wedstrijd: «Deel wat je weet over Linux«. Gefeliciteerd Arnoldo!

Koppel de torrent-client

Dit is nodig omdat wanneer we op de link klikken, het ons vraagt ​​om een ​​applicatie te openen buiten de browser. Browsers vertellen met welke applicatie magneetlinks moeten worden geopend:

gconftool-2 -t string -s / desktop / gnome / url-handlers / magnet / command "/ usr / bin / transmissie% s"

Je kan veranderen / usr / bin / transmissie door het clientpad dat u gebruikt (/ usr / bin / ktorrent, / usr / bin / transmissie-gtk, enz.).

gconftool-2 -s / desktop / gnome / url-handlers / magnet / needs_terminal false -t bool
gconftool-2 -t bool -s / desktop / gnome / url-handlers / magnet / enabled true

Chrome en Chromium

Als u deze browsers gebruikt, moet u het bestand ook bewerken / usr / bin / xdg-open.

sudo nano / usr / bin / xdg-open

Zoek naar de sectie detectDE (in mijn geval is deze aan het einde). Voeg de regel DE = gnome toe vóór de case-instructie. Dit werkt in elke GTK-gebaseerde grafische omgeving.

detecterenDE

if [x "$ DE" = x ""]; vervolgens
    DE = algemeen
fi

DE = kabouter

geval "$ DE" in
    kde)
    open_kde "$ url"
    ;;

    kabouter)
    open_gnome "$ url"
    ;;

    xfce)
    open_xfce "$ url"
    ;;

    algemeen)
    open_generic "$ url"
    ;;

    *)
    exit_failure_operation_impossible "geen methode beschikbaar om '$ url' te openen"
    ;;
hexac

Als u KDE gebruikt, moet u DE = kde toevoegen.

fi
DE = kde

geval "$ DE" in

En voila, u kunt nu magneetkoppelingen openen vanuit de browser. Dit werkt voor alle native browsers behalve Opera.


Laat je reactie achter

Uw e-mailadres wordt niet gepubliceerd. Verplichte velden zijn gemarkeerd met *

*

*

  1. Verantwoordelijk voor de gegevens: Miguel Ángel Gatón
  2. Doel van de gegevens: Controle SPAM, commentaarbeheer.
  3. Legitimatie: uw toestemming
  4. Mededeling van de gegevens: De gegevens worden niet aan derden meegedeeld, behalve op grond van wettelijke verplichting.
  5. Gegevensopslag: database gehost door Occentus Networks (EU)
  6. Rechten: u kunt uw gegevens op elk moment beperken, herstellen en verwijderen.

  1.   babbel zei

    Je kunt ook de link van het magnet-bestand kopiëren (met de rechtermuisknop) en de URL openen vanuit het programma om met torrents om te gaan.

  2.   Nazario zei

    bedankt. werkt feilloos op ubuntu 13.10

  3.   manu zei

    nu is de magneetoptie verdwenen in mijn browser: Ja, hoe kan ik het commando ongedaan maken?